Output 83f2419a229513cfb2b0814ff52bbf1d431287d9ff50d4d7a4989a80d0a56380:0

value
522140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e81dc22e3f746b79fdb62f116ec5c5efee4f02 OP_EQUAL
address
37WvZMATbsSBZF6hN3kzhQsDrM82nn2eaH
transaction
83f2419a229513cfb2b0814ff52bbf1d431287d9ff50d4d7a4989a80d0a56380
spent
true